description

Artists have always found inspiration in the aquatic--from the vastness of the open ocean, where clear water rolls in deep cobalt waves, to the stillness of shallow watersheds lit by the song of bullfrogs and Painted Buntings. This exhibition of works by members of the American Society of Marine Artists, Blue Water/Still Water, will highlight contemporary artists whose work focuses on all aspects of marine life. The works selected for this juried exhibition display a variety of subjects from rusty boat yards to idyllic sunsets over calm waters, as well as the marine life inhabiting the waters. The mediums range from watercolor, oils and acrylics to bronze and scrimshaw on ivory.
